The toco toucan (Ramphastos toco), kent as the Toucan or common toucan an aw, is the maist muckle an probably the best kent species in the toucan faimily. It is foond in semi-open habitats throughoot a lairge pairt o central an eastren Sooth Americae. It is a common attraction in zoos.
